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. high anal fistulas; 2. Adults aged from 18 to 65 year; 3. Signed the informed consent.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Tuberculous anal fistula and Crohn's fistula; 2. Patients with anorectal cancer or IBD; 3. Pregnancy or the possibility of pregnancy, or breast feeding; 4. Heart failure, serious liver/kidney damage, the central nervous system/mental illness,and so on; 5. Patients with immunosuppression.
